Summary:

The Birmingham Business School Master’s Scholarships 2026 offer up to £25,000 for international students pursuing MSc degrees in business-related fields at the University of Birmingham (UK). Open to applicants outside China and India, the scholarship rewards academic excellence, leadership potential, and commitment to responsible business. Deadline: 31 May 2026.

Types of Scholarships Available

The university offers multiple scholarship categories based on your strengths:

1. Dean’s Award for Academic Excellence

For students with outstanding academic records and strong intellectual ability.

2. Dean’s Responsible Business Award

For candidates passionate about:

  • Sustainability
  • Ethical leadership
  • Solving global challenges

3. Dean’s Outstanding Talent Award

For applicants who demonstrate:

  • Leadership potential
  • Unique achievements
  • Strong career vision

Eligibility Criteria

To qualify, you must:

  • Hold an offer for a full-time MSc programme
  • Be an international student (outside China and India)
  • Demonstrate:
    • Academic excellence
    • Leadership potential
    • Interest in responsible business

Eligible Countries

Open to students from most countries worldwide, including:

  • Nigeria 🇳🇬
  • Ghana 🇬🇭
  • Kenya 🇰🇪
  • South Africa 🇿🇦
  • And many more

Not eligible:

  • China
  • India (separate scholarship available)

How to Apply (Step-by-Step Guide)

Step 1: Apply for Admission

Apply for an eligible MSc programme at the
University of Birmingham

Step 2: Receive Your Offer Letter

Once admitted, you’ll get a scholarship application link

Step 3: Submit Scholarship Application

You’ll need to:

  • Write a strong personal statement
  • Answer an essay question on responsible business

Step 4: Wait for Decision

  • Applications are reviewed on a rolling basis
  • Results sent via email

Application Deadline

31 May 2026
